South_Bounding_Coordinate (southbc) must be less than or equal to North_Bounding_Coordinate (northbc).
G-Ring_Latitude (gringlat) must lie between the North_Bounding_Coordinate (northbc) and South_Bounding_Coordinate (southbc).
G-Ring_Longitude (gringlon) must lie between the West_Bounding_Coordinate (westbc) and East_Bounding_Coordinate (eastbc).

G-Ring (gring) does not contain an even number of values.
G-Ring (gring) contains invalid characters.
Must use Albers_Conical_Equal_Area (albers) if Map_Projection_Name (mapprojn) is "Albers Conical Equal Area".
Must use Azimuthal_Equidistant (azimequi) if Map_Projection_Name (mapprojn) is "Azimuthal Equidistant".
Must use Equidistant_Conic (equicon) if Map_Projection_Name (mapprojn) is "Equidistant Conic".
Must use Equirectangular (equirect) if Map_Projection_Name (mapprojn) is "Equirectangular".
Must use General_Vertical_Near-sided_Perspective (gvnsp) if Map_Projection_Name (mapprojn) is "General Vertical Near-sided Perspective".
Must use Gnomonic (gnomonic) if Map_Projection_Name (mapprojn) is "Gnomonic".
Must use Lambert_Azimuthal_Equal_Area (lamberta) if Map_Projection_Name (mapprojn) is "Lambert Azimuthal Equal Area".
Must use Lambert_Conformal_Conic (lambertc) if Map_Projection_Name (mapprojn) is "Lambert Conformal Conic".
Must use Mercator (mercator) if Map_Projection_Name (mapprojn) is "Mercator".
Must use Modified_Stereographic_for_Alaska (modsak) if Map_Projection_Name (mapprojn) is "Modified Stereographic for Alaska".
Must use Miller_Cylindrical (miller) if Map_Projection_Name (mapprojn) is "Miller Cylindrical".
Must use Oblique_Mercator (obqmerc) if Map_Projection_Name (mapprojn) is "Oblique Mercator".
Must use Orthographic (orthogr) if Map_Projection_Name (mapprojn) is "Orthographic".
Must use Polar_Stereographic (polarst) if Map_Projection_Name (mapprojn) is "Polar Stereographic".
Must use Polyconic (polycon) if Map_Projection_Name (mapprojn) is "Polyconic".
Must use Robinson (robinson) if Map_Projection_Name (mapprojn) is "Robinson".
Must use Sinusoidal (sinusoid) if Map_Projection_Name (mapprojn) is "Sinusoidal".
Must use Space_Oblique_Mercator_(Landsat) (spaceobq) if Map_Projection_Name (mapprojn) is "Space Oblique Mercator (Landsat)".
Must use Stereographic (stereo) if Map_Projection_Name (mapprojn) is "Stereographic".
Must use Transverse_Mercator (transmer) if Map_Projection_Name (mapprojn) is "Transverse Mercator".
Must use van_der_Grinten (vdgrin) if Map_Projection_Name (mapprojn) is "van der Grinten".
Must use Map_Projection_Parameters (mapprojp) if Map_Projection_Name (mapprojn) is not one of the 21 enumerated projection names.
Path_Number (pathnum) must be less than 251 for Landsats (landsat) 1, 2, or 3.
Path_Number (pathnum) must be less than 233 for Landsats (landsat) 4 or 5.
Must use Universal_Transverse_Mercator_(UTM) (utm) if Grid_Coordinate_System_Name (gridsysn) is "Universal Transverse Mercator".
Must use Universal_Polar_Stereographic_(UPS) (ups) if Grid_Coordinate_System_Name (gridsysn) is "Universal Polar Stereographic".
Must use State_Plane_Coordinate_System_(SPCS) (spcs) if Grid_Coordinate_System_Name (gridsysn) is "State Plane Coordinate System 1927".
Must use State_Plane_Coordinate_System_(SPCS) (spcs) if Grid_Coordinate_System_Name (gridsysn) is "State Plane Coordinate System 1983".
Must use ARC_Coordinate_System (arcsys) if Grid_Coordinate_System_Name (gridsysn) is "ARC Coordinate System".
Must use Other_Grid_System's_Definition (othergrd) if Grid_Coordinate_System_Name (gridsysn) is "other grid system".
Must use Coordinate_Representation (coordrep) if Planar_Coordinate_Encoding_Method (plance) is "coordinate pair".
Must use Distance_and_Bearing_Representation (distbrep) if Planar_Coordinate_Encoding_Method (plance) is "distance and bearing".
Must use Coordinate_Representation (coordrep) if Planar_Coordinate_Encoding_Method (plance) is "row and column".
Ellipsoid_Name (ellips) must be "Clarke 1866" if Horizontal_Datum_Name (horizdn) is "North American Datum of 1927".
Ellipsoid_Name (ellips) must be "Geodetic Reference System 80" if Horizontal_Datum_Name (horizdn) is "North American Datum of 1983".
Highest BPS (highbps) must be greater than Lowest BPS (lowbps).
